Planning Council
Function: The Planning Council coordinates high-level decision making
and engages in intermediate and long-range strategic planning for the
University Libraries. The Planning Council functions to:
- Engage in intermediate and long-range strategic planning
- Discuss policy issues
- Provide advice and information to the University Librarian
- Develop programmatic initiatives
- Monitor progress on annual goals and objectives, on cross-divisional work assigned to units, departments and/or teams, and on task force recommendations
- Serve in advisory role to the Administrative Leadership Team
- Review and address high impact or controversial issues
- Review library-wide priorities for resource allocation
- Share and discuss information on campus developments that have an impact on library operations
Structure: The Planning Council meets monthly. The agenda for each
meeting is set by the University Librarian, with the assistance of the
Planning, Assessment & Organizational Development Coordinator. A
call for agenda items is sent to Council members at least one week
prior to each monthly meeting. Council members are asked to submit
agenda items, along with any associated documentation, prior to each
meeting. A final agenda is sent out at least one day in advance of each
meeting.
The Planning, Assessment & Organizational Development Coordinator
makes a summary record of the actions that have been agreed upon during
each Council meeting. These summary notes are posted to the University
Libraries’ intranet within one week of each meeting; an email is
sent out to all library staff, notifying them of the posting and
providing a link to the notes.
Membership: The membership of the Planning Council consists of the:
- University Librarian
- Associate University Librarian for Digital Programs & Systems
- Associate University Librarian for Research, Instruction & Outreach Services
- Associate University Librarian for Resources & Collection Management Services
- Director of ITU Administrative Services
- Director of Development
- Planning, Assessment & Organizational Development Coordinator
- 5 Members with Rotating 1-Year Terms, to be
Appointed by the University Librarian in Consultation with the AULs:
- 3 Department Heads
- 2 Non-Department Head Professional/Administrative Faculty
- 2 Classified Staff
